Over the last six months, 169 Windsor businesses filed customs declarations. It ranks 8 of 15 trading locations in Berkshire. Most of that activity sits in machinery and mechanical appliances, electrical machinery and electronics, optical and medical instruments. How many businesses import or export from Windsor?
HMRC customs records show 169 businesses in Windsor (SL4) filed declarations over the last six months — 2,597 import declarations and 1,406 export declarations in total. This page is rebuilt every 24 hours as new HMRC data is published.
